TT #234 · Parashas Shoftim · Sixth Aliyah · Passuk 19:15

The Complete Passuk

לֹֽא־יָקוּם֩ עֵ֨ד אֶחָ֜ד בְּאִ֗ישׁ לְכׇל־עָוֺן֙ וּלְכׇל־חַטָּ֔את בְּכׇל־חֵ֖טְא אֲשֶׁ֣ר יֶֽחֱטָ֑א עַל־פִּ֣י ׀ שְׁנֵ֣י עֵדִ֗ים א֛וֹ עַל־פִּ֥י שְׁלֹשָֽׁה־עֵדִ֖ים יָק֥וּם דָּבָֽר׃

A single witness shall not rise up against a man for any iniquity or for any sin, in any sin that he may commit; by the mouth of two witnesses or by the mouth of three witnesses a matter shall be established.

Torah Temimah points to Sanhedrin 31a.

TT lemma: יָקוּם דָּבָר.

Core Text of Chazal

Core Text
יָקוּם דָּבָר – וְלֹא שֶׁיָּקוּם חֲצִי דָּבָר.

English: ‘A matter shall be established’ – and not that half a matter shall be established.

On the daf / in context: Witnesses must testify to a complete event, not fragmented pieces that the court then combines.

Type of Learning

Derash requiring complete testimony (Bavli) — each pair must establish a whole matter.

What Is Learned

Testimony must establish a complete matter; the court does not piece together half-testimonies from different pairs into a single whole.
